**8:00 AM** - Private car transfer departs your hotel in Cairo for the Alamein private beach, approximately a 3 hours drive each way, Enjoy complementary snacks and beverages in the car during the drive.
**11:00 AM - 7:00 PM** - Spend the day at the private beach. Relax on the soft sand, go for a swim in the crystal clear Mediterranean waters, and enjoy the 5-star beach amenities including lounge chairs, umbrellas, and a beachside café and pools plus some activities on the beach
This day trip allows you to escape the bustling city of Cairo and enjoy a relaxing day by the sea at a private, high-end beach resort.
The Alamein coastline is known for its beautiful beaches and calm, turquoise waters, making it the perfect day trip destination from Cairo. Let me know if you need any other
**7:00 PM** beach close time - Depart Alamein for the drive back to Cairo.
**10:00 PM** - Arrive back at your hotel in Cairo.
Cairo, the capital of Egypt, is a vibrant metropolis where ancient history and modern life intertwine. As one of the largest cities in Africa, it offers a wealth of historical landmarks, bustling markets, and rich cultural experiences that attract millions of visitors each year.

Cairo is generally safe for tourists, but pickpocketing, scams, and harassment can occur, especially in crowded areas. It's important to stay vigilant, be aware of your surroundings, and take precautions to protect yourself and your belongings.
